Understanding Forex Trading
Forex, or foreign exchange, refers to the global marketplace for trading national currencies against one another. The Forex market operates 24/5, allowing traders to exchange currencies at virtually any time. The primary goal of Forex trading is to profit from fluctuations in currency pair values, meaning traders aim to buy low and sell high. Currency pairs are categorized into majors, minors, and exotics:
- Major pairs: These include the most traded currencies, such as EUR/USD, USD/JPY, and GBP/USD.
- Minor pairs: These pairs exclude the USD and often involve currencies from smaller economies.
- Exotic pairs: These pairs include one major currency and a currency from a developing market, which often has less liquidity and higher volatility.
Key Trading Strategies
Successful Forex traders employ various strategies depending on their risk tolerance, time commitment, and market understanding. Here are some popular Forex trading strategies:
1. Day Trading
Day trading involves buying and selling currencies within the same trading day. Day traders rely on short-term market movements and technical analysis to make quick decisions.
2. Swing Trading
Swing trading focuses on capturing short- to medium-term gains over several days to weeks. It involves holding positions longer than a day, using both technical and fundamental analysis for decision-making.

3. Scalping
Scalping is a high-frequency trading strategy where traders make numerous trades throughout the day to exploit small price movements. It requires a strong grasp of market dynamics and quick decision-making skills.
4. Position Trading
This long-term strategy involves holding positions for an extended period, from weeks to months, based on fundamental analysis and macroeconomic trends.
Risk Management in Forex Trading
Effective risk management is indispensable for any Forex trader. The highly volatile nature of the Forex market means that traders can experience significant losses as quickly as they can achieve gains. Here are some key risk management techniques to consider:
1. Use Stop-Loss Orders
A stop-loss order allows traders to automatically exit a losing position when it reaches a predetermined point. This strategy helps to limit potential losses.
2. Proper Position Sizing
Determining the size of each trade should be based on the trader’s account balance and risk tolerance. A common recommendation is to risk no more than 1-2% of the total account balance per trade.
3. Diversification
Traders should avoid putting all their capital into a single trade or currency pair. Diversifying across different pairs can help mitigate risk and enhance the chances of overall profitability.
